Minibrowser messages
Depending on your service provider, you may be able to receive text messages via
the minibrowser. Unlike SMS text messages, minibrowser messages are not stored
in the phone and must be accessed via the minibrowser’s homepage.
Notification of new minibrowser messages
When a new minibrowser message is received, the icon
appears in the status
bar. Depending on the message priority, you may also hear an alert tone and/or
see
New web message
is displayed.
• If you receive the message while browsing, press
View
to read the message or
Skip
, allowing you to view the message later.
• If you receive the message while phone is idle, press
Connect
to launch the
browser and view the message, or press
Back
to return to the standby mode.
You can use
Minibrowser messages
in the
Messages
menu to read your messages
.
Weblinks in minibrowser messages
You can receive minibrowser messages containing Web links. If you receive a
message containing a link, select
Use Web link
from the message’s Options menu
to open the link and go to the Web site.
You can also receive Web links in standard SMS messages. Selecting
Use Web link
from the message’s Options menu launches the minibrowser and takes you to the
link’s Web site.
